/external/vixl/src/aarch32/ |
D | disasm-aarch32.h | 244 virtual DisassemblerStream& operator<<(QRegister reg) { 1329 Condition cond, DataType dt, QRegister rd, QRegister rn, QRegister rm); 1332 Condition cond, DataType dt, QRegister rd, DRegister rn, DRegister rm); 1338 Condition cond, DataType dt, QRegister rd, QRegister rn, QRegister rm); 1341 Condition cond, DataType dt, QRegister rd, DRegister rn, DRegister rm); 1345 void vabs(Condition cond, DataType dt, QRegister rd, QRegister rm); 1353 Condition cond, DataType dt, QRegister rd, QRegister rn, QRegister rm); 1359 Condition cond, DataType dt, QRegister rd, QRegister rn, QRegister rm); 1365 Condition cond, DataType dt, QRegister rd, QRegister rn, QRegister rm); 1371 Condition cond, DataType dt, QRegister rd, QRegister rn, QRegister rm); [all …]
|
D | assembler-aarch32.h | 334 QRegister rd, 335 QRegister rn, 336 QRegister rm); 352 Condition cond, DataType dt, QRegister rd, QRegister rn, QRegister rm); 354 Condition cond, DataType dt, QRegister rd, DRegister rn, DRegister rm); 361 QRegister rd, 362 QRegister rm); 370 Condition cond, DataType dt, DRegister rd, QRegister rn, QRegister rm); 372 Condition cond, DataType dt, QRegister rd, QRegister rn, DRegister rm); 380 QRegister rd, [all …]
|
D | macro-assembler-aarch32.h | 1020 QRegister rd, 5378 Condition cond, DataType dt, QRegister rd, QRegister rn, QRegister rm) { in Vaba() 5388 void Vaba(DataType dt, QRegister rd, QRegister rn, QRegister rm) { in Vaba() 5393 Condition cond, DataType dt, QRegister rd, DRegister rn, DRegister rm) { in Vabal() 5403 void Vabal(DataType dt, QRegister rd, DRegister rn, DRegister rm) { in Vabal() 5423 Condition cond, DataType dt, QRegister rd, QRegister rn, QRegister rm) { in Vabd() 5433 void Vabd(DataType dt, QRegister rd, QRegister rn, QRegister rm) { in Vabd() 5438 Condition cond, DataType dt, QRegister rd, DRegister rn, DRegister rm) { in Vabdl() 5448 void Vabdl(DataType dt, QRegister rd, DRegister rn, DRegister rm) { in Vabdl() 5463 void Vabs(Condition cond, DataType dt, QRegister rd, QRegister rm) { in Vabs() [all …]
|
D | disasm-aarch32.cc | 3728 Condition cond, DataType dt, QRegister rd, QRegister rn, QRegister rm) { in vaba() 3735 Condition cond, DataType dt, QRegister rd, DRegister rn, DRegister rm) { in vabal() 3753 Condition cond, DataType dt, QRegister rd, QRegister rn, QRegister rm) { in vabd() 3764 Condition cond, DataType dt, QRegister rd, DRegister rn, DRegister rm) { in vabdl() 3781 QRegister rd, in vabs() 3782 QRegister rm) { in vabs() 3809 Condition cond, DataType dt, QRegister rd, QRegister rn, QRegister rm) { in vacge() 3831 Condition cond, DataType dt, QRegister rd, QRegister rn, QRegister rm) { in vacgt() 3853 Condition cond, DataType dt, QRegister rd, QRegister rn, QRegister rm) { in vacle() 3875 Condition cond, DataType dt, QRegister rd, QRegister rn, QRegister rm) { in vaclt() [all …]
|
D | instructions-aarch32.cc | 91 QRegister VRegister::Q() const { in Q() 93 return QRegister(GetCode()); in Q() 132 QRegister VRegisterList::GetFirstAvailableQRegister() const { in GetFirstAvailableQRegister() 134 if (((list_ >> (i * 4)) & 0xf) == 0xf) return QRegister(i); in GetFirstAvailableQRegister() 136 return QRegister(); in GetFirstAvailableQRegister()
|
D | assembler-aarch32.cc | 12770 Condition cond, DataType dt, QRegister rd, QRegister rn, QRegister rm) { in vaba() 12800 Condition cond, DataType dt, QRegister rd, DRegister rn, DRegister rm) { in vabal() 12877 Condition cond, DataType dt, QRegister rd, QRegister rn, QRegister rm) { in vabd() 12924 Condition cond, DataType dt, QRegister rd, DRegister rn, DRegister rm) { in vabdl() 12994 void Assembler::vabs(Condition cond, DataType dt, QRegister rd, QRegister rm) { in vabs() 13072 Condition cond, DataType dt, QRegister rd, QRegister rn, QRegister rm) { in vacge() 13126 Condition cond, DataType dt, QRegister rd, QRegister rn, QRegister rm) { in vacgt() 13180 Condition cond, DataType dt, QRegister rd, QRegister rn, QRegister rm) { in vacle() 13234 Condition cond, DataType dt, QRegister rd, QRegister rn, QRegister rm) { in vaclt() 13319 Condition cond, DataType dt, QRegister rd, QRegister rn, QRegister rm) { in vadd() [all …]
|
D | instructions-aarch32.h | 175 class QRegister; variable 185 QRegister Q() const; 361 class QRegister : public VRegister { 363 QRegister() : VRegister(kNoRegister, 0, kQRegSizeInBits) {} in QRegister() function 364 explicit QRegister(uint32_t code) in QRegister() function 396 inline std::ostream& operator<<(std::ostream& os, const QRegister reg) { 450 #define DEFINE_REGISTER(N) const QRegister q##N(N); 454 const QRegister NoQReg; in QREGISTER_CODE_LIST() 577 QRegister GetFirstAvailableQRegister() const;
|
D | operands-aarch32.h | 515 QOperand(QRegister rm) // NOLINT(runtime/explicit) in QOperand() 520 QRegister GetRegister() const { in GetRegister() 522 return QRegister(rm_.GetCode()); in GetRegister()
|
D | macro-assembler-aarch32.cc | 125 QRegister UseScratchRegisterScope::AcquireQ() { in AcquireQ() 127 QRegister reg = in AcquireQ() 1789 QRegister rd, in Delegate()
|
/external/swiftshader/third_party/subzero/src/DartARM32/ |
D | assembler_arm.h | 640 void vmovq(QRegister qd, QRegister qm); 677 void vaddqi(OperandSize sz, QRegister qd, QRegister qn, QRegister qm); 679 void vaddqs(QRegister qd, QRegister qn, QRegister qm); 685 void vsubqi(OperandSize sz, QRegister qd, QRegister qn, QRegister qm); 687 void vsubqs(QRegister qd, QRegister qn, QRegister qm); 693 void vmulqi(OperandSize sz, QRegister qd, QRegister qn, QRegister qm); 695 void vmulqs(QRegister qd, QRegister qn, QRegister qm); 697 void vshlqi(OperandSize sz, QRegister qd, QRegister qm, QRegister qn); 699 void vshlqu(OperandSize sz, QRegister qd, QRegister qm, QRegister qn); 713 void vminqs(QRegister qd, QRegister qn, QRegister qm); [all …]
|
D | assembler_arm.cc | 1219 QRegister qd, QRegister qn, QRegister qm) { 1254 void Assembler::vmovq(QRegister qd, QRegister qm) { in vmovq() 1261 QRegister qd, QRegister qn, QRegister qm) { 1266 void Assembler::vaddqs(QRegister qd, QRegister qn, QRegister qm) { 1272 QRegister qd, QRegister qn, QRegister qm) { in vsubqi() 1277 void Assembler::vsubqs(QRegister qd, QRegister qn, QRegister qm) { in vsubqs() 1284 QRegister qd, QRegister qn, QRegister qm) { 1289 void Assembler::vmulqs(QRegister qd, QRegister qn, QRegister qm) { 1295 QRegister qd, QRegister qm, QRegister qn) { 1302 QRegister qd, QRegister qm, QRegister qn) { [all …]
|
/external/swiftshader/third_party/subzero/src/ |
D | IceRegistersARM32.h | 76 enum QRegister { enum 205 static inline QRegister getEncodedQReg(RegNumT RegNum) { in getEncodedQReg() 207 return QRegister(RegTable[RegNum].Encoding); in getEncodedQReg()
|
/external/vixl/test/aarch32/ |
D | test-utils-aarch32.h | 181 const QRegister& qreg);
|
D | test-utils-aarch32.cc | 168 const QRegister& qreg) { in Equal128()
|
D | test-assembler-aarch32.cc | 3309 VIXL_CHECK(masm.AliasesAvailableScratchRegister(QRegister(s / 4))); in TEST() 3321 VIXL_CHECK(masm.AliasesAvailableScratchRegister(QRegister(d / 2))); in TEST()
|